[アレイ] D。Liang 6.10最小のインデックスを見つける.c

説明文

次の関数ヘッダーを使用して、整数の配列内の最小要素のインデックスを返す関数を記述します
。int leastElementIndex(int array []、int size)

ヒント

関数の実装を送信する必要がありますが、main()関数は送信しないでください。

main.c

#include <stdio.h>
#include "1090.h"

int list[105];

int main()
{
	int n;

	scanf("%d", &n);
	for (int i = 0; i < n; ++i)
		scanf("%d", &list[i]);
	printf("%d\n", smallestElementIndex(list, n));

  return 0;
}

1090.h

int smallestElementIndex(int array[], int size);

私のコード:

//   Date:2020/4/18
//   Author:xiezhg5
int smallestElementIndex(int array[], int size)
{
	int i,Min=array[0],min=0;  //先假定a[0]为最小元素 
	for(i=1;i<size;i++)
	{
		//遍历依次进行比较 
		if(array[i]<Min)
		{
			Min=array[i];
			min=i;         //记录最小元素下标 
		}
	}
	return min;
}
245の元の記事を公開 255を賞賛 10,000以上のビュー

おすすめ

転載: blog.csdn.net/qq_45645641/article/details/105602487